Piazza San Marco was place of processions, political activities and Carnival
festivities with its elegant cafes, open air orchestras and the Byzantine Basilica
with its magnificent gold mosaics and the Doge's Palace, an extraordinary beautiful
building, and one which owes its uniqueness to the effect created by its decoration
and overall architecture design. The palace was the ancient residence of the Doges of
Venice, and thus it was the centre of the city's life and the seat of power of the
Serenissima Republic.

* PEGGY GUGGENHEIM COLLECTION (2 hrs with a professional English speaking guide)
Palazzo Venier dei Leoni houses the Peggy Guggenheim Art collection: this is one of
the most important collections of contemporary art in the world, and certainly the
richest and most valuable in Italy. The collection takes its name from its founder
and patron Peggy Guggenheim, who owed the Palazzo. The most important artists in the
areas of cubism, futurism, dadaism, surrealism and abstractism are well represented here.

* ACCADEMIA GALLERIES (2 hrs with a professional English speaking guide)
The link that exists between the Galleries of the Accademia and the city of
Venice is strong. The Galleries in fact contain many works of art which came
from churches and schools and from public offices of authority. A visit to
the city is therefore a necessary extension to that of the art collections,
or vice versa, for only in this way can the visitor fully understand how and
why the painters adopted certain solutions based on the destination of a
painting and its meaning. In some cases the works exhibited in the Galleries
are the only evidence which remains from churches demolished during
Napoleon's dominion, and some of the most famous paintings from illustrious
private Venetian collections arrived at the museum thanks to bequests and
donations. Examples of these are Piero della Francesca's Saint Jerome, many
Virgin and Child paintings by Giovanni Bellini and the Venetian sketches by
Pietro Longhi.

The itinerary begins from the rooms of the Notaio Ducale, who worked as secretary for
several magistratures of the Republic, and those of the Segretario alla Segreta del
Consiglio dei Dieci who took care of private archives.Rooms are communicating and
can be reached from the Atrio Quadrato.
From here the Office of the Cancellier Grande is reached.
From here you can reach the Office of the Cancellier Grande. From this room, a stair
leads to the beautiful room of the Cancelleria Segreta, whose walls were entirely
covered by cupborads that kept public deeds and secret contracts of most of the
Venice magistratures.Through the room of the Reggente alla Cancelleria you reach
the Torture Room directly linked to the prisons. From here, you enter the Piombi zone:
the name comes from the lead coverage of the roof. The six or seven cells were set
up dividing the space by wooden partitions, nailed down and stregthened by big Iron
sheets.The Piombi, as described by Giacomo Casanova, one of the most famous prisoners
of the palace, offered much better conditions that the Pozzi, the terrible cells
located in the ground floor.
The two cells that once hosted Casanova have been reconstructed and now are part of
the visit trail.
Fron the "sottotetto" you reach the Sala degli Inquisitori (the ceiling of the room
is decorated by works of Tintoretto): this scaring magistrature could use any method
for their investigations even torture. From here you reach the Sala dei Tre Capi,
magistrates elected each month among the ten members of the Consiglio dei Dieci
for the preparation of the trials.Decoration of the ceiling was made by Giambattista
Zelotti and the latest compartments were created by Veronese and Ponchini. From this room,
through a secret wooden passage you reach the Sala dei 3 Inquisitori.After the Secret
Trails, the tour will continue outside, at San Zaccaria with its beautiful Church, through
the popular Ruga Giuffa _ a lively area, local shops, osterie, Venetian bars _ crossing
Campo Santa Maria Formosa. The airy ÅgcampoÅh was one of the busiest places in the life
of the town and one of the oldest religious and civil centres of the Serenissima. It was
formerly the site of many theatrical performances, feasts and even bull fights.

Wine bars are popular in many parts of Italy but Venice has a unique tradition!
During this gourmet discovery tour you will wander from place to place stopping to
sip wine and eat "cicheti" (Venetian snacks) at the local "Bacari." These winebars,
which offer finger food, derive their name from Bacchus, the god of wines.
You will stop for an "ombra" (shadow), a small special glass of wine. Someone says it
is called an "ombra" because it is a mere shadow of a drink; according to a legend
the term "ombra" sees its origin around the turn of the century when a man used to
sell drinks from a stall in the shade of San Marco.
Either ways, the "bacari" are firmly entrenched in the popular culture.

* ISLANDS TOUR (Half-day ) with a professional English Speaking guide & by Taxi water.
After passing the island of San Giorgio Maggiore, the public gardens and the Lido,
famous for its beaches, we reach the island of Murano known all over the world for
its glass manufacturing industry.
Here there is a stop of 40 minutes to visit one of the factories.
The second stop is on the picturesque island of Burano, famous not only for its lace
but also for its fisherme's houses painted in bright colours.
The stop is about 35 minutes. Ten minutes after leaving Burano we reach Torcello,
the first center of civilization in the story. Only the Cathedral with its magnificent
mosaics and the church of Santa Fosca remain as heritage of its former glory. The stop
is about 35 minutes.
